Job Description

Provides quality clinical information by accurately performing laboratory tests and procedures. Works effectively with others to meet patient and care provider needs. Actively promotes a lean work culture by performing team member duties to encourage consistent use of lean principles and processes, including continually seeking work process improvements. Recognizes necessity of taking ownership of own motivation, morale, performance, and professional development. Strives for behavior consistent with being committed to the lab's and Children's Healthcare of Atlanta's mission, goals, and values.

Experience

3 years of experience in a high complexity clinical laboratory

Preferred Qualifications Bachelor of Science in Medical Technology, chemical, biological, or clinical laboratory science from an accredited institution

Eligible for Georgia Department of Human Resources supervisor classification

Education Associates degree in a chemical, biological, or clinical laboratory science or medical technology from an accredited institution; or equivalent laboratory training and experience meeting the requirements defined in the CLIA regulation 42CFR493.1489

Certification Summary American Society for Clinical Pathology or equivalent medical technologist or medical laboratory scientist

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ities Independent judgment and responsibility with minimum technical supervision

Strong organizational capabilities and good communication skills

Exhibits enthusiasm and willingness to work with others

Strives for adult-adult relationships with colleagues, subordinates, and superiors

Job Responsibilities Performs technical functions of Medical Technologist as outlined in job description and other duties as required by department.

Follows departmental and system policies and procedures, including those pertaining to compliance and safety.

Performs administrative tasks to include but not limited to revision of forms, training checklists/ job aides, regulatory documents to include CAP crosswalks.

Ensures services are delivered in a fiscally responsible manner through management of staff workflow, and supply inventory.

Provides technical support for staff and acts as a preceptor for staff training assists in training and orientation of new employees.

Designee for competencies (if qualified).

Performs quality control, instrument validation, maintenance review and troubleshooting task appropriate action to maintain accuracy and precision.

Acts as a resource tech on off shifts.

Performs and is competent in specialty testing.

Actively promotes a lean culture by performing duties to promote an understanding and consistent use of lean principals and processes.

Initiates and leads implementation of at least 3 leadership approved lean process improvement ideas per year.

Performs duties, makes decisions, takes actions, and continually strives to improve work processes using an awareness of how work performed is valued by the customer.
